What Is Open Science? - In today’s interconnected world, the way we approach scientific research is evolving rapidly. One term that often comes up in discussions about innovation and accessibility is open science. But what exactly does it mean? This article breaks down the concept of open science, its principles, and why it’s becoming a cornerstone of modern research. Defining Open Science Open science is a collaborative approach to conducting and sharing research, emphasizing transparency, accessibility, and inclusivity. Its goal is to make scientific knowledge freely available to anyone, whether they are researchers, policymakers, educators, or the general public. At its core, open science seeks to remove barriers—such as paywalls, proprietary restrictions, or complex access protocols—that traditionally limit the reach of scientific work. Principles of Open Science Open science is guided by several key principles, which aim to democratize knowledge and improve the integrity and impact of research: Open Access Ensuring that published research articles are freely accessible to anyone without subscription fees or paywalls. Examples: Journals like PLOS ONE or repositories like PubMed Central. Open Data Sharing raw research data in an accessible format to enable reproducibility and secondary analysis. Example: CERN’s open data platform makes high-energy physics data freely available. Open Methodology Transparency in research processes, including detailed documentation of protocols, workflows, and software. Open Peer Review Making the peer-review process transparent by publishing reviewer comments and responses alongside research articles. Open Educational Resources (OERs) Sharing educational materials, such as datasets, lecture notes, and software, freely for learning and teaching purposes. Citizen Science Involving the public in the research process, from data collection to analysis. Why Is Open Science Important? Open science addresses critical challenges in the traditional research model and offers a range of benefits: Improved Accessibility: Open access eliminates financial barriers, allowing researchers, educators, and the public to engage with scientific knowledge. Enhanced Collaboration: Sharing data and methods fosters global partnerships, enabling researchers from different fields to work together effectively. Greater Reproducibility: Transparency in data and methods makes it easier to verify results, strengthening the credibility of scientific findings. Faster Innovation: Open sharing of information accelerates discovery and application, particularly in urgent fields like medicine and climate science. Public Trust: Transparency builds trust in science, as anyone can verify or scrutinize the process behind discoveries. Examples of Open Science in Action COVID-19 Research: During the pandemic, researchers worldwide embraced open science by sharing genomic data, publishing findings in open-access journals, and collaborating across borders to develop vaccines. CERN’s Open Science Initiative: CERN incentivizes academic publishers to adopt open science policies, ensuring that particle-physics research is freely available. The Human Genome Project: By making genomic data publicly accessible, this initiative revolutionized fields like medicine, genetics, and biotechnology. Challenges to Open Science While the benefits of open science are clear, there are also challenges to its widespread adoption: Cost Barriers: Many open-access journals require authors to pay publication fees, shifting the financial burden to researchers. Data Privacy: Sharing data, especially in fields like healthcare, must balance openness with privacy concerns. Cultural Resistance: Some researchers and institutions are hesitant to adopt open practices due to concerns about intellectual property or losing competitive advantages. Infrastructure Needs: Implementing open science requires robust digital platforms and tools to store, share, and access research outputs. How to Participate in Open Science Whether you’re a researcher, educator, or enthusiast, there are many ways to engage with open science: Publish Open Access: Choose journals or platforms that support open access for your work. Share Data: Use repositories like Zenodo, Figshare, or Dryad to make your research data publicly available. Collaborate on Open Projects: Join citizen science initiatives or contribute to open-source software and research. Educate Yourself: Learn about open science principles through online courses, webinars, or community discussions. The Future of Open Science As open science gains momentum, it is transforming the way research is conducted, shared, and applied. Governments, institutions, and organizations worldwide are adopting open science policies, recognizing its potential to drive innovation and societal progress. The open science movement envisions a future where knowledge flows freely across borders, disciplines, and communities—creating a world where everyone has the opportunity to benefit from and contribute to scientific discovery. Conclusion Open science is more than just a trend; it’s a paradigm shift in how we think about research and knowledge sharing. By embracing transparency, collaboration, and accessibility, open science is breaking down barriers and fostering a more inclusive and innovative scientific community. Whether you’re a researcher or a curious learner, open science invites everyone to be part of the journey toward discovery and progress.

Introduction

Nestled in the heartland of Manitoba, Seven Sisters Falls is a picturesque community that boasts natural beauty, outdoor recreation, and a rich history. Located in the Rural Municipality of Whitemouth, this charming locale is known for being home to Manitoba Hydro’s Seven Sisters Generating Station and the Whitemouth Falls Provincial Park. In this article, we will take you on a journey to explore the wonders of Seven Sisters Falls, from its stunning landscapes to its cultural significance.

The Allure of Whitemouth Falls Provincial Park

One of the crown jewels of Seven Sisters Falls is the Whitemouth Falls Provincial Park. This park, encompassing an area of approximately 50 hectares, is a haven for nature enthusiasts and outdoor adventurers. As you step into the park, you’ll be greeted by the melodious sound of rushing water and the lush greenery that surrounds the area.

The centerpiece of the park is undoubtedly Whitemouth Falls, a mesmerizing cascade of water that flows gracefully through the forested landscape. The falls, which are a popular spot for picnics and photography, are particularly stunning during the autumn months when the foliage bursts into a riot of colors.

Visitors can explore several well-maintained trails that wind through the park, offering a chance to witness the region’s diverse flora and fauna. Birdwatchers will delight in the opportunity to spot various avian species, while hikers and bikers can revel in the park’s serene atmosphere.

Fishing is another popular activity at Whitemouth Falls Provincial Park, with the Whitemouth River offering excellent opportunities for anglers to catch a variety of fish, including walleye, northern pike, and catfish. The calm and serene setting is also perfect for kayaking and canoeing, allowing visitors to immerse themselves in the tranquility of the river.

Manitoba Hydro’s Seven Sisters Generating Station

Seven Sisters Falls is not only a natural paradise but also a hub of sustainable energy generation. Manitoba Hydro’s Seven Sisters Generating Station, located on the Winnipeg River, is a testament to the province’s commitment to clean energy production.

The Seven Sisters Generating Station is part of Manitoba Hydro’s extensive hydroelectric power system, which harnesses the power of rivers and lakes to generate electricity. The station, with its iconic spillways and dam, has been an essential component of Manitoba’s energy infrastructure for decades.

Visitors can take guided tours to learn about the fascinating process of hydroelectric power generation, offering insight into the technology and engineering behind this green energy source. These tours are not only educational but also a testament to Manitoba’s pioneering spirit in sustainable energy solutions.

The Historical Significance

Beyond its natural beauty and energy infrastructure, Seven Sisters Falls has a rich historical past. The community’s name is derived from the Seven Sisters Islands, a group of islands in the Winnipeg River that were named by early European explorers. These islands were believed to resemble seven sisters standing together, a name that has endured over the years.

Seven Sisters Falls also holds cultural significance for Indigenous communities in the region. The area has a history of Indigenous settlement, and the Whitemouth River has been an important waterway for trade and transportation for centuries.

Conclusion

Seven Sisters Falls in the Rural Municipality of Whitemouth, Manitoba, is a place where natural beauty, cultural heritage, and sustainable energy coexist harmoniously. Whether you’re seeking outdoor adventures in Whitemouth Falls Provincial Park, exploring the world of hydroelectric power at the Seven Sisters Generating Station, or delving into the historical roots of the region, Seven Sisters Falls has something to offer every visitor. It’s a place where the wonders of nature and human innovation come together, making it a must-visit destination in the heart of Manitoba.
